Transaction 99740d252240dec4fb4e513e16d244f33ee71c1e01687219af5d591502d1b5a1
1 Input
1 Output
-
99740d252240dec4fb4e513e16d244f33ee71c1e01687219af5d591502d1b5a1:0
- value
- 646130
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d30d6f5ad050438aaf55afc49789b68c1aef08c OP_EQUAL
- address
- 3LPxxJvgoBhNPSdZXUPUi22wE9uDrgjx7k